Sets out mandatory requirements that inform the practitioner on what must be included within financial viability assessments and how the process must be conducted. This is to demonstrate how a reasonable, objective and impartial outcome, without interference, should be arrived at, and so support the statutory planning decision process. It also aims to support and complement the government's reforms to the planning process announced in July 2018 and subsequent updates, which include an overhaul of the National Planning Policy Framework (NPPF) and Planning Practice Guidance (PPG) on viability and related matters.

Replaces Financial viability appraisal in planning decisions: Theory and practice 2015

Effective date 1 September 2019. This document was originally published in May 2019 as an RICS professional statement and reissued in April 2023 as an RICS professional standard
